Doctor’s Referral

“Can I come to you for Physical Therapy if my Doctor referred me to a different facility?”

This is a question we often get at our office and the answer is…

Yes! 

In fact, if your doctor is affiliated with a hospital system they will most likely refer you to physical therapy within that same hospital system and you may even get a call from their scheduler to set up an appointment.

But this does not mean you have to go to the facility that is on your referral. Your referral is good anywhere! 

For more personal, one-on-one care, consider going to a smaller clinic. 

Or call a clinic that you had a good experience at in the past! 

You are in charge of the quality of care that you receive!

Physical Therapist, Certified Health Coach and company owner Neil Sauer graduated from Saginaw Valley State University in 2002 with a Bachelor of Science. During that time he played four years of collegiate soccer. Neil earned a Doctor of Physical Therapy from Central Michigan University in 2006. He has taken continuing education courses for Stanley Paris manual therapy techniques and a Gary Gray Functional Training course. He has also taken selective functional movement assessment courses with the North American Sports Medical Institute (NASMI). Neil’s treatment philosophy goes beyond reducing pain and restoring motion/mobility. He has a passion for health and wellness and for improving the quality of life of his clients, and works holistically with them to ensure their injuries do not reoccur and that his clients enjoy optimal functionality. He strives to help his patients live more active, mobile and healthy lives knowing that they don’t have to rely on pain medications, injections or surgery.
